Who funds Artists Repertory Theatre?

Artists Repertory Theatre is funded by 20 grantmakers, led by The Oregon Community Foundation ($782K), The Andrew W Mellon Foundation ($599K), M J Murdock Charitable Trust ($520K). In total, IRS Form 990 filings record $3.3M in grants to Artists Repertory Theatre between 2020–2024.
